HYBRID CONTROL SYSTEM, Diagnostic DTC:P0A4B-253, P0A4C-513, P0A4D-255

DTC Code DTC Name
P0A4B-253 Generator Position Sensor Circuit
P0A4C-513 Generator Position Sensor Circuit Range / Performance
P0A4D-255 Generator Position Sensor Circuit Low

DTC SUMMARY


  1. MALFUNCTION DESCRIPTION

    These DTCs indicate the resolver output signal is abnormal. The cause of this malfunction may be one of the following:

    Area Main Malfunction Description Step
    Inverter low-voltage circuit The connectors are not connected properly 2
    Generator resolver
    • Open or short circuit in the resolver for generator control

    • Internal generator malfunction (entry of foreign matter, etc.)

    3
    Wire harness system between the resolver and inverter with converter assembly
    • Open or short circuit in the wire harness

    • The connectors are not connected properly

    3
    Inside of inverter Inverter with converter assembly internal circuit malfunction 3

CAUTION / NOTICE / HINT

CAUTION:


  • Before inspecting the high-voltage system or disconnecting the low voltage connector of the inverter with converter assembly, take safety precautions such as wearing insulated gloves and removing the service plug grip to prevent electrical shocks. After removing the service plug grip, put it in your pocket to prevent other technicians from accidentally reconnecting it while you are working on the high-voltage system.

  • After removing the service plug grip, wait for at least 10 minutes before touching any of the high-voltage connectors or terminals. After waiting for 10 minutes, check the voltage at the terminals in the inspection point in the inverter with converter assembly. The voltage should be 0 V before beginning work.

    Click here

    Tech Tips

    Waiting for at least 10 minutes is required to discharge the high-voltage capacitor inside the inverter with converter assembly.

Note

After turning the power switch off, waiting time may be required before disconnecting the cable from the negative (-) auxiliary battery terminal. Therefore, make sure to read the disconnecting the cable from the negative (-) auxiliary battery terminal notices before proceeding with work. Click here

Tech Tips


  • If the problem symptom cannot be reproduced, performing a road test on a road on which the vehicle tends to vibrate will make it easier to reproduce the symptom.

  • If the resolver is malfunctioning, the vehicle may not drive smoothly.

  • After the repair, clear the DTCs and perform the following procedure to check that DTCs are not output.


    1. Turn the power switch on (IG) and wait for 5 seconds or more.

    2. Turn the power switch on (READY) with the shift lever in P and wait for 5 seconds or more.

    3. Depress the accelerator pedal of the vehicle with the engine stopped and the shift lever in P to start the engine.

    4. Keep the engine running for 5 seconds or more.

    5. Drive the vehicle forward with the shift lever in D for 5 m (16 ft.) or more.

    6. Drive the vehicle backward with the shift lever in R for 5 m (16 ft.) or more.
